Pity the salary man, Tokyo’s willing cog in an enormous machine requiring long hours, low pay, total dedication. And sometimes what’s called karōshi: death by overwork.

Here, in a society of tight spaces and many expectations, the pressure is on to keep up appearances, to do what’s expected, to not let the interior life become exterior. But at night, things are different.
